Overview from around the web 1980 Catalina 30

The 1980 Catalina 30 has garnered a strong reputation among sailing enthusiasts, with many customers praising its design, performance, and overall value

Key highlights frequently mentioned include: 1. Versatile Performance: Owners appreciate the Catalina 30 for its balanced sailing capabilities, making it suitable for both novice and experienced sailors. The boat's responsive handling and stability provide confidence on the water. 2. Spacious Interior: Many users note the generous living space and smart layout of the cabin. The accommodations are often described as cozy and functional, with comfortable sleeping arrangements and ample storage for gear. 3. Great for Weekends: The Catalina 30 is often favored for weekend cruising and short trips. Customers enjoy its ability to serve as a comfortable getaway, equipped with a galley, head, and lounging areas. 4. Durability: Many owners highlight the boat's solid construction and longevity. The Catalina 30 has stood the test of time, and many of the 1980 models are still in excellent condition today, often praising the quality of craftsmanship. 5. Community and Support: The Catalina 30 has a strong community of enthusiasts, which many owners find beneficial. This network provides valuable resources, tips, and techniques for maintenance and sailing. Overall, the 1980 Catalina 30 remains a beloved choice among sailors, offering a blend of performance, comfort, and reliability that appeals to a wide range of boating lifestyles.

The Biggest Pros and Cons

The 1980 Catalina 30 is a classic sailboat known for its performance and versatility. Here are some pros and cons to consider:

Pros

Spacious Interior: The Catalina 30 offers a roomy cabin layout with ample headroom, making it comfortable for extended trips. The design features include a V-berth, a settee, and a galley area that provides practical living space.

Performance: With its fin keel and balanced design, the Catalina 30 is known for its good sailing performance, making it suitable for both novice and experienced sailors.

Stability: The boat's design contributes to stability on the water, providing a secure experience even in varying conditions.

Affordability: As a well-established model, the used Catalina 30 can often be found at a reasonable price point, making it an attractive option for those looking to enter the sailing world.

Community Support: Given its popularity, there is a strong community of Catalina 30 owners, which means plenty of resources, tips, and support available for maintenance and upgrades.

Cons

Age-Related Maintenance: Being a 1980 model, buyers should expect to address wear and tear. This might include updates to the rigging, engine, and other systems, depending on the boat's maintenance history.

Limited Speed Compared to Modern Designs: While respectable in performance, the Catalina 30 may not match the speed and efficiency of more modern sailboats with advanced hull designs.

Weight: The boat's heavier construction can make it less nimble in lighter winds compared to lighter vessels, which may affect performance in very light conditions.

Older Technology: Depending on the specific boat, the electronics and equipment may be outdated compared to newer models. Upgrading these systems can be an additional investment.

Depreciation: While the Catalina 30 maintains a strong resale value, buyers should be aware that, like many boats, it can still face depreciation over time.
